Spring break season in Atlanta is fast approaching, and with it comes the excitement from students and families longing for a break. Although most districts coordinate their spring break schedules, some dates can vary from year-to-year. So, here’s a breakdown of when local schools are hitting the pause button on education and heading off for some well-deserved relaxation.

Here are the spring break 2024 dates for each county and city district:

  • Clayton: April 1-5
  • Cobb: April 1-5
  • DeKalb: April 1-5
  • Fulton: April 1-5
  • Gwinnett: April 1-5
  • Atlanta: April 1-5
  • Buford: April 1-5
  • Decatur: April 1-5
  • Marietta: April 1-5
